Masterclass on Content Production Strategies for Audiovisual Platforms: Insights from Industry Experts

The Academy of Television and Audiovisual Arts and Sciences, in collaboration with the TAI University School of Arts, recently organized a masterclass focused on content production strategies for audiovisual platforms. The event, which took place last Wednesday, featured a panel discussion moderated by José Maria Irisarri, President of Onza and member of the Board of Directors of the Television Academy.

The panel included Maria Jose Rodriguez, Head of Spanish Originals at Amazon Studios and member of the Board of Directors of the Academy, as well as Sonia Martinez, Editorial Director of Series Buendía Estudios and academic. The discussion provided an opportunity for these industry professionals to share their experiences and insights with young people and academics in attendance. They also discussed success stories from their respective careers and explored the present and future of Spanish fiction.

José María Irisarri expressed his enthusiasm for the masterclass, stating that it was the first of many such events that the Television Academy plans to bring to TAI. He emphasized the importance of fostering collaboration between the academic world and the audiovisual industry, and expressed hope that future meetings would address even more ambitious projects.

María José Rodríguez highlighted the need for new professionals to maintain an open mind and a willingness to learn, despite the uncertainty that may exist in the industry. Sonia Martínez, drawing from her extensive experience, reassured attendees that the industry has always had its ups and downs, and that it adapts to different shapes and needs. She expressed confidence that the sector will eventually return to a relative normality, and advised aspiring professionals to approach their careers with passion, respect, responsibility, and common sense.

This masterclass was organized as part of the objectives of the Training and Activities Committee, which consists of members of the Board of Directors of the Academy and academics. The committee aims to establish partnerships with various academic and university institutions to promote generational exchange in the audiovisual field and to raise awareness of the Academy among future young professionals.

Overall, the masterclass provided valuable insights and inspiration for aspiring professionals in the audiovisual industry, and marked the beginning of an important collaboration between the Television Academy and the academic world.
